    +1 for Joey.

    Whatever floats yer boat Semtex - some people like nice bright highs, in which case they might run the 0dB or +3dB connections. For those who like the highs a little more subdued, they might run the -3dB connection, or even run an additional resistor (1 ohm maybe) in series with the tweet. (although that will affect the X-over performance somewhat...)

    Think about how you normally prefer to listen to your stuff, and even try a couple of the different settings to see what you prefer. Others opinions are fine, but it's your system after all!

    passive sucks... lol

    go active and forever forget about limited attenuation options!!

    It all depends on so many things its not funny.

    Its the last thing to tune, if your tweets are ripping your head off, and you dont have a powerful enough EQ, attenuation is the go.

    If your tweets are up high, on the dash or a-pillars, attenuation is usually needed as reflections from the windscreen can be quite harsh and the tweets themselves are alot closer to your ears.
